What is HOA Software?

HOA (Homeowners Association) software is software developed for the management and operations of homeowners associations by providing tools for communication, financial management, and property maintenance. These platforms offer features such as online payment processing, community event management, document storage, and the ability to track violations or maintenance requests. HOA software often includes tools for managing member information, voting on community issues, and generating financial reports, making it easier for HOA boards to stay organized and compliant. By using HOA software, associations can improve transparency, reduce administrative workload, and enhance communication between residents and the board. Guide to HOA Software

HOA software, otherwise known as Homeowners Association software, is a type of program used to help manage the operations of a homeowners association. It is used by boards and managers of homeowner's associations to help track members, communicate with residents, plan events, collect dues and fees from residents, maintain records, and more.

HOA software typically includes features such as the ability to manage memberships and keep track of their contact information; managing dues payments; creating and sending newsletters or notices to all members; creating financial reports for board meetings; tracking committee activities; creating meeting agendas; set up a website for the organization; create event calendars for social gatherings or other occasions; maintaining a database of documents related to the board including meeting minutes, contracts, etc.; setting up online voting systems for elections or other important decisions at HOA meetings.

The benefits of using HOA software include increased efficiency in managing multiple tasks associated with running an HOAs, reducing paperwork while still keeping accurate records that are safely stored in one place (such as on cloud-based servers), improved transparency between board members and homeowners that can be accessed anywhere in real-time due to mobile access capabilities generally inherent in most platforms today, better communication between residents through emails/texts/etc., greater security added by allowing only certain individuals access levels when utilizing restricted parts of the system (such as finance data) and much more.

Overall HOA software has become an invaluable tool for many homeowner’s associations around the world as it provides a comprehensive solution for managing all aspects related to running a successful HOA. With its various features ranging from record-keeping functions to communication tools that allow homeowners easy access to information nearly any time desired. It is ultimately designed to make life easier for all parties involved in the management process from board members down to everyday residents.

Features Offered by HOA Software

  • Automated Payment Processing: HOA software provides an efficient, automated way to process payments. The software allows homeowners and board members to set up online payment processing accounts with banks and credit card companies. This simplifies the collection of dues and other assessments, as well as streamlining reconciliation of those funds.
  • Financial Tracking: HOA software provides detailed financial tracking capabilities that help the board understand the organization's expenses and income in real time. This feature allows for more efficient budgeting and easier analysis of transactions. It can also generate reports that are valuable in understanding trends, forecasting future cash flow needs, and preparing taxes.
  • Maintenance Management: HOA software makes it easy to manage maintenance requests from members or staff, track projects from start to finish, and identify trends about common areas that need improvement. This feature allows for more efficient management of necessary repairs or improvements and helps keep the community looking great.
  • Communication & Collaboration Tools: HOA software provides tools to make it easier for board members, homeowners, staff, and vendors to communicate with one another. This includes features like discussion boards and messaging systems that keep everyone in the loop on important information and decisions.
  • Security & Access Controls: HOA software is designed with high-level security features that protect sensitive data from unauthorized access or malicious attacks. It also uses access controls to ensure only authorized users can view or modify information within the system.

What Are the Different Types of HOA Software?

  • Accounting Software: This type of software allows Homeowners’ Associations (HOAs) to manage budgeting, accounting, and invoicing of HOA dues and other fees. It can generate financial reports, track bills and payments, and provide a secure payment portal for owners.
  • Document Management Software: This type of software enables HOAs to store documents securely in the cloud with access control, version tracking, and audit trails. Documents are easy to search for based on various criteria such as owner name or document type.
  • Communications Software: This software helps HOAs stay connected with members by allowing them to easily send emails or texts to keep residents informed about upcoming events, maintenance issues, policy changes, etc. Many solutions also include discussion boards and forums where members can interact with each other as well as the board.
  • Online Payment Processing Software: This software makes it easy for homeowners to pay their HOA dues online via credit card or other digital payment methods without having to write checks or visit the office in person. It usually includes features such as automated invoicing and recurring billing options.
  • Enforcement Management Software: This type of software helps HOAs enforce rules and regulations by managing complaints, violations, notices of default, hearings and other procedures related to compliance enforcement. It can also help track fines imposed on homeowners who violate the rules.
  • Meeting Management Software: This type of solution is designed specifically for scheduling meetings (board meetings, committee meetings etc.), assigning tasks to board members before the meeting takes place, recording meeting minutes quickly and accurately during the meeting itself as well as archiving all minutes after the meeting is complete for future reference.
  • Maintenance Software: This type of software helps HOAs manage maintenance requests from homeowners such as fixing a broken window or repairing a leak. It keeps track of all requests and assigns them to the right employee while also providing an automated system for tracking progress on each request.

Recent Trends Related to HOA Software

  1. Increased Automation: HOA software is becoming increasingly automated, allowing users to automate processes such as billing and scheduling meetings. This can help streamline processes and reduce costs.
  2. Improved Security: HOA software is also adding improved security features to help protect confidential information. This includes encrypting data and adding multi-factor authentication for added protection.
  3. Enhanced Communication: HOA software is also making it easier for homeowners’ associations to communicate with members. For example, many software solutions offer communication channels such as email, text messaging, and push notifications to keep members informed of important updates.
  4. Integration with Other Software: HOA software is becoming more integrated with other services such as accounting and property management software. This allows users to access information from multiple systems in one place, increasing efficiency.
  5. Increased Mobility: HOA software is also becoming more mobile-friendly so that members can easily access their accounts and make payments on the go. This makes it easier for homeowners’ associations to manage their affairs remotely.
  6. Improved Analytics: HOA software is also integrating analytics tools that allow associations to gain greater insight into how they are performing in areas such as finances, membership growth, and events. This data can be used to make more informed decisions and improve overall operations.

Benefits Provided by HOA Software

  1. Streamlined Communication: HOA software provides an efficient and user-friendly platform to communicate between homeowners, board members, and other volunteers. This ensures that all messages are updated in real time and allows for direct messaging between different individuals in the association.
  2. Improved Efficiency: By automating many of the day-to-day tasks associated with running a HOA, such as accounting tasks or document management, HOA software helps boards reduce time spent on manual processes significantly. This improves efficiency and makes tasks easier to manage.
  3. Financial Tracking: With integrated financial tracking tools, HOA software provides a comprehensive view of income and expenses across the entire association. This allows boards to better monitor finances and make informed decisions about budgeting and spending.
  4. Enhanced Transparency: Many HOA software systems provide detailed records of all transactions, meetings, announcements, and more. Homeowners can access this information easily from any device with internet access for transparency into how their money is being used.
  5. Member Engagement: Through built-in communication tools like discussion forums or message boards, many HOA software systems allow homeowners to engage with each other regarding issues they care about most within the community. This helps create a sense of ownership that can drive engagement of members throughout the organization.

Types of Users that Use HOA Software

  • Homeowners: People who own a house within the confines of an HOA and are responsible for abiding by the community rules.
  • Board Members: People elected or appointed to a board position to oversee the day-to-day operations of an HOA, manage its finances, and enforce its rules.
  • Property Managers: Professionals employed by an HOA to handle administrative responsibilities such as collecting dues, maintaining records, communicating with homeowners, and managing maintenance projects.
  • Business Owners: Those that have businesses operating inside the HOA boundaries and must comply with any applicable regulations.
  • Vendors: Companies providing goods and services to residents in the HOAs community. These may include landscapers, painters, plumbers, electricians etc.
  • Investors/Owners: People who purchase a home under an HOA agreement with plans to rent it out or resell it at a later date.
  • Developers: Individuals or companies responsible for creating new housing developments within an existing HOA boundaries and ensuring that all associated regulations are met.

HOA Software Cost

The cost of Homeowner Association (HOA) software varies greatly depending on the features and services included. Basic HOA software can start as low as a few hundred dollars, while more comprehensive solutions may cost thousands of dollars. On the lower end of the pricing spectrum, basic HOA software may include features such as payment collection, document management, and violation tracking. As you move up in price range, you will generally find that packages offer increasingly complex features such as website building tools and integration with other industry-specific apps like accounting software. Additionally, some providers also offer custom development for organizations that need even more specialized support. Ultimately, how much an organization pays for HOA software depends on their specific needs and budget.

Types of Software that HOA Software Integrates With

HOA software (Homeowner's Association software) typically integrates with many types of other software, such as accounting and budgeting software, financial services, real estate management programs, membership management platforms, document archiving systems, and legal services. Additionally, HOA software often provides links to third-party vendors offering services that are beneficial for HOA members or boards of directors. These services may include things like lawn care and snow removal, pool maintenance contracts and repair services. Many HOA software packages also have the capability to integrate with digital communication tools like email marketing systems and text messaging platforms. This allows for easy distribution of newsletters or announcements regarding meetings or events to all HOA members in a matter of seconds.
